Connect HubSpot

Connect HubSpot to Claude Tag so it can read pipeline, deal, and contact data. Covers the dedicated account to create, the token fields, and the URL to allow.

Note: Connections are added inside an Access bundle. At claude.ai/admin-settings/claude-tag, open Access bundles in the left navigation, click into a bundle (or Create one), and go to its Credentials tab.

Connecting HubSpot lets Claude pull pipeline, deal, and contact state from any channel under the bundle's scope. You add it as a connection inside an Access bundle; the credential belongs to the agent, not to any person.

Pair this connection with the HubSpot plugin from Anthropic's plugin marketplace so Claude knows how to call the API; see Attach plugins. This is an HTTP API connection, not an MCP server or a personal claude.ai connector.

Create the credential in HubSpot

Create a private app and select the read scopes you need (typically crm.objects.contacts.read, crm.objects.companies.read, crm.objects.deals.read). The private app acts as its own identity in HubSpot's audit log.

HubSpot's own guide for creating the credential is at developers.hubspot.com.

Add the connection to a bundle

In the bundle, click Connect next to HubSpot.

Field Value
Claude's private app token The private app token from HubSpot
Allowed websites api.hubapi.com (preset). To add a different host, use the Advanced tab.

The Agent Proxy injects the credential at the network boundary; the model and the sandbox are not given the key. See how Agent Proxy works.

Verify the connection

In a channel under the bundle's scope, in a new thread:

@Claude what can you access from this channel?

HubSpot appears in the list once the connection is live. New connections apply to new threads only.
